- **`--config-from-metadata`** or **`-C`** (optional, `str`): [EXPERIMENTAL] Path to a prior file saved via `--metadata`, or a compatible handcrafted config file adhering to the expected args schema.
<details>
<summary>parameters supported by config files</summary>
#### How configs are used
- all config properties are optional and applied to the image generation if applicable
- invalid or incompatible properties will be ignored
#### Config schema

### 🕹️ Controlnet
MFLUX has [Controlnet](https://huggingface.co/docs/diffusers/en/using-diffusers/controlnet) support for an even more fine-grained control
of the image generation. By providing a reference image via `--controlnet-image-path` and a strength parameter via `--controlnet-strength`, you can guide the generation toward the reference image.

### Workflow Tips
- To hide the model fetching status progress bars, `export HF_HUB_DISABLE_PROGRESS_BARS=1`
- Use config files to save complex job parameters in a file instead of passing many `--args`
- Set up shell aliases for required args examples:
- shortcut for dev model: `alias mflux-dev='mflux-generate --model dev'`
- shortcut for schnell model *and* always save metadata: `alias mflux-schnell='mflux-generate --model schnell --metadata'`
